1828 - The Democratic Party of the United States is formed.
1835 - The United States National Debt is zero for the only time.
1935 - Elvis Presley was born. He was an American singer and actor. The "King of Rock and Roll" was a teenager's icon. He had no formal music training, couldn't read music and studied and played by ear. Some of his songs: Hound Dog, Blue Suede Shoes, Heartbreak Hotel, Don't Be Cruel, In the Ghetto, Return to Sender and Love Me Tender. Some of his movies: Love Me Tender, Jailhouse Rock, G. I. Blues and Blue Hawaii. He died in 1977.
